Our verdict is Likely pathogenic. The variant received 7 ACMG points: 7P and 0B. PM1PM2PM5PP5

The NM_000199.5(SGSH):​c.221G>T​(p.Arg74Leu) variant causes a missense change. The variant was absent in control chromosomes in GnomAD project. Variant has been reported in ClinVar as Pathogenic (no stars). Another variant affecting the same amino acid position, but resulting in a different missense (i.e. R74H) has been classified as Likely pathogenic.

Genes affected
SGSH (HGNC:10818): (N-sulfoglucosamine sulfohydrolase) This gene encodes the enzyme sulfamidase; one of several enzymes involved in the lysosomal degradation of heparan sulfate. Mutations in this gene are associated with the lysosomal storage disease mucopolysaccaridosis IIIA, also known as Sanfilippo syndrome A, which results from impaired degradation of heparan sulfate. Transcripts of varying sizes have been reported but their biological validity has not been determined. [provided by RefSeq, Jun 2017]
